Definition and Meaning of the Evaluation of Social Interaction ESI Assessment

The Evaluation of Social Interaction (ESI) Assessment is a structured tool designed to assess social interaction quality between individuals and their primary social partners. It serves as a vital resource for occupational therapists to evaluate how effectively individuals engage socially, identify areas for improvement, and tailor interventions accordingly. The assessment incorporates various elements that measure several aspects of social behavior, making it a comprehensive evaluation tool.

The ESI assessment focuses on personal information and contextual factors, such as familiarity with the social partner and the environment. It also evaluates the intended purposes of interactions, comfort levels, and provides scoring metrics that relate to initiating, maintaining, producing, and adapting social interactions. This detail ensures that results can guide therapists in developing targeted therapeutic strategies.

Key Components of the ESI Assessment

  • Personal Information: Gathering details about the individuals involved, including demographics and social history.
  • Familiarity Evaluation: Assessing how well the individual knows their social partner and the impact of this familiarity on their interactions.
  • Comfort Levels: Identifying how comfortable individuals feel during interactions, which can significantly influence engagement.
  • Scoring Items: Various metrics to gauge the effectiveness and adaptability of social interactions, offering measurable data for analysis.

Understanding Who Typically Uses the ESI Assessment

The evaluation of social interaction ESI assessment is primarily utilized by professionals in occupational therapy, psychology, and education. Occupational therapists often leverage the assessment to formulate personalized intervention strategies aimed at enhancing clients' social skills. Similarly, psychologists may use it to explore social dynamics in clinical settings, while educators might leverage the tool to assess social interaction in school-aged children.

Important Terms Related to the Evaluation of Social Interaction

A comprehensive understanding of the evaluation of social interaction ESI assessment involves familiarizing oneself with relevant terminology. Recognizing these terms aids in accurately interpreting the assessment results and implementing appropriate strategies.

Key Terms

  • Social Interaction: The ways in which individuals communicate and engage with others.
  • Social Partner: An individual with whom the primary subject interacts, often a family member or significant other.
  • Familiarity: The level of acquaintance or comfort between individuals engaged in interaction.
  • Comfort Level: A subjective measure of how at ease an individual feels during social encounters, which can affect interaction quality.
